KATHMANDU: Kathmandu Medical College (KMC) has announced that it will provide free healthcare services for individuals injured during recent protests in various parts of the capital.
According to the medical college administration, all necessary treatment for those injured during the protests will be provided at no cost.
Hospital administration head, Narayan Prasad Dahal, issued a press release urging injured individuals to seek immediate assistance at the hospital.
The hospital has made arrangements for free treatment for those affected by the protests and has encouraged the injured to contact the hospital immediately.
